What affects the price

Handyman rates generally depend on the scope of your project, the quality of materials selected, and how much time the repair takes. Complex jobs involving structural work, specialized electrical, or plumbing upgrades usually push costs higher than simple furniture assembly or minor patching. If you have specific parts already purchased, that can lower labor time. Because every home has different needs, we don't provide flat rates online.

What are some red flags when hiring a handyman in Frisco?

When hiring a handyman in Frisco, be cautious of those who don't offer written estimates or lack proper insurance. Unprofessional communication or an unwillingness to discuss project details thoroughly can also be warning signs. Always verify their licensing and insurance status.
